
Vue
vue
laluneX
这个作者很懒,什么都没留下…
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
Vue的学习Ⅻ(vue3的一些特性、mpvue )
一、Composition API它是为了实现基于函数的逻辑复用机制而产生的reactiveimport { createApp, h, reactive } from 'vue';const App = { render() { // render函数类似于template: `<div><span>李老板</span></div>` return h( 'div', { //原创 2020-05-15 15:35:20 · 370 阅读 · 0 评论 -
Vue的学习Ⅺ(响应式原理)
想要搞定响应式原理必须搞定两个问题:1、当Vue里面的data数据改变时,Vue内部是如何监听数据的改变?Object.defineProperty里的set与get方法 -> 监听对象属性的改变let obj = { // 定义的obj对象 name: '涂涂', age: 18, gender: 'male'};Object.keys(obj).forEach(key => { // 遍历得到obj对象的每个key let value = ob原创 2020-05-13 10:37:03 · 160 阅读 · 0 评论 -
Vue的学习Ⅹ(mixin与extend、fastclick、图片懒加载、单位转换插件)
一、mixin与extendmixinlet mixin = { // 定义一个mixin data() { // 混入mixin,也可以混入methods、components等等 return { name: '' } }, created: function () { console.log(1) }}let vm = new Vue({ created: function () { console.log(2) }, mixins:原创 2020-05-11 20:26:58 · 334 阅读 · 0 评论 -
Vue的学习Ⅸ(事件总线)
一、应用场景二、具体使用/*main.js文件*/Vue.prototype.$bus = new Vue(); /*在原型上面添加Vue实例*//*组件2*/<template> <div> <img src = "~assets/img/introduce.png" alt = "" @load="imgLoad"> &...原创 2020-05-07 11:57:57 · 195 阅读 · 0 评论 -
Vue的学习Ⅷ(项目的目录结构)
使用vue cli4搭建项目的目录结构: ├─myvue │ ├─build // 保存一些webpack的初始化配置,项目构建 │ │ ├─build.js // 生产环境构建 │ │ ├─check-version.js // 检查npm、node版本 │ │ ├─vue-loader.conf.js // webpack...原创 2020-04-29 14:03:32 · 190 阅读 · 0 评论 -
Vue的学习Ⅶ(路径别名、vuex、数据响应)
一、配置vue-cli 3中vue.config.js的路径别名点击这里查看posted @ 2019-11-14 09:25 龙象般若功https://www.cnblogs.com/jlfw/p/11854828.html不过要注意的是路径别名如果是在import处使用可以直接用,而在html标签里面 必须在路径前面使用~如:/*html里面必须使用~*/<img slo...原创 2020-04-27 21:04:25 · 283 阅读 · 0 评论 -
Vue学习Ⅵ(路由)
一、vue clicli是什么意思呢?CLI是Command-line Interface(命令行界面),俗称脚手架Vue Cli是一个官方发布的Vue.js项目脚手架使用vue-cli可以快速搭建Vue开发环境和对应的webpack配置,但如果只是写几个小demo,就不需要Vue-Cli二、三、四、五、本文只用于个人学习与记录...原创 2020-04-24 21:09:27 · 380 阅读 · 0 评论 -
Vue Cli2和3的安装与介绍Ⅴ
一、vue-clicli是什么意思呢?CLI是Command-line Interface(命令行界面),俗称脚手架Vue Cli是一个官方发布的Vue.js项目脚手架使用vue-cli可以快速搭建Vue开发环境和对应的webpack配置,但如果只是写几个小demo,就不需要Vue-Cli/*脚手架3*/cnpm install @vue/cli -g二、拉取 2.x 模板 (旧版...原创 2020-04-21 20:41:44 · 708 阅读 · 0 评论 -
Vue学习Ⅳ(slot与v-slot、模块化开发、导入与导出、webpack)
一、二、原创 2020-04-21 14:14:29 · 616 阅读 · 0 评论 -
Vue学习Ⅲ(过滤器、v-model、组件化说明与数据传输、父子组件相互之间的通信、$children和$refs、$parent与$root)
一、vue的过滤器查看官网二、表单双向绑定v-modelv-model的基本使用Vue是使用v-model指令来实现表单元素与数据的双向绑定v-model的基本使用与双向绑定那么什么是双向绑定呢?表单的双向绑定就是当表单里面的值改变的时候对应的数据也会改变,当数据改变的时候表单里面的值也会实现同步改变,而使用mustache语法只会实现单向绑定举个栗子:<div class...原创 2020-04-19 12:49:59 · 436 阅读 · 0 评论 -
Vue的学习Ⅱ(v-on、v-if、v-else-if、v-else、v-show、v-for)
一、v-on基本使用 <div class = "app"> <h2>{{num}}</h2> <button v-on:click="increment">+</button> /*v-on事件绑定*/ <button @click="decrement">-</butto...原创 2020-04-17 09:25:36 · 1860 阅读 · 0 评论 -
Vue的学习Ⅰ(mustache、一些指令、v-bind、计算属性、methods)
一、插值操作与一些指令{{}}:mustache语法mustache + v-once<div class = "app"> <h3>{{message}},{{name}}</h3> <h3 v-once>{{message}},{{name}}</h3> /*v-once目的是当外部传入数据改变的时候不让h3...原创 2020-04-15 13:31:14 · 290 阅读 · 0 评论 -
Vue的简单认识与说明
一、国内使用较多,国人开发的一个框架想了解的点击这里这里二、Vue是一个渐进式、响应式的框架那什么是渐进式框架呢?渐进式意味着我们可以使用Vue来作为我们应用的一部分嵌入到项目内,也就是说可以使用Vue来一点一点的嵌入到项目内,而达到渐进。那什么是响应式框架呢?当一个状态改变之后,与这个状态相关的事务也立即随之改变,从前端来看就是数据状态改变后相关 DOM 也随之改变。数据模型仅仅是普...原创 2020-04-14 12:37:38 · 260 阅读 · 0 评论